Breaking external links in Excel can be a tedious task, especially when dealing with numerous files. Manually opening each file and editing the links is time-consuming and inefficient. This comprehensive guide explores innovative solutions to help you break external links in Excel without opening the individual files, saving you valuable time and effort.
Understanding the Problem: Why Break External Links?
External links in Excel connect your workbook to data in other files. While useful for dynamic data updates, these links can cause problems:
- File Dependency: Your workbook becomes dependent on the linked files. If these files are moved, renamed, or deleted, your workbook will show errors.
- Slow Performance: Many external links can significantly slow down Excel's performance, particularly when recalculating.
- Data Integrity: Broken links lead to inaccurate data and potentially flawed analysis.
- Security Concerns: Links to untrusted sources pose potential security risks.
Innovative Solutions: Breaking External Links Efficiently
Several methods allow you to break external links in Excel without the need to open each file individually. Let's explore some of the most effective techniques:
1. VBA Macro for Bulk Link Breaking
The most powerful solution involves using a Visual Basic for Applications (VBA) macro. This macro can automatically scan your workbook and break all external links with a single click. This is particularly useful for large workbooks with numerous links.
Note: While providing the VBA code itself is beyond the scope of a blog post (due to the complexity and potential for errors depending on the specific Excel version and file structure), numerous tutorials and examples are available online. Search for "VBA Excel break external links" to find relevant resources. Always back up your workbook before running any VBA macro.
2. Utilizing the "Edit Links" Feature (with a Twist)
Excel's built-in "Edit Links" dialog box usually requires you to select each link individually. However, we can optimize this method for efficiency:
- Open the Workbook: Open the Excel workbook containing the external links.
- Access Edit Links: Go to
Data
>Edit Links
. - Select All: Instead of editing links one by one, try using the
Ctrl
+A
keyboard shortcut to select all links at once. - Break Links: Click "Break Link" to sever all selected connections.
This method is faster than manually clicking each link but still requires opening the file.
3. Copy and Paste Special (Values Only)
This technique effectively bypasses the external links altogether:
- Select Data: Select all the cells containing data linked to external sources.
- Copy: Copy the selected data (
Ctrl
+C
). - Paste Special: Right-click and choose "Paste Special."
- Values: Select the "Values" option and click "OK".
This pastes only the data itself, eliminating the external link references.
4. Power Query (Get & Transform Data)
For users familiar with Power Query (also known as Get & Transform Data), this offers a sophisticated approach. You can import the data from external sources into Power Query, perform transformations, and then load the transformed data into your workbook without the original external links. This method enhances data management and ensures data integrity.
Choosing the Right Solution
The best method depends on your technical skills and the scale of your workbook. For large workbooks with numerous links, a VBA macro is the most efficient. For smaller workbooks or users less comfortable with VBA, the "Edit Links" method or "Paste Special" offer straightforward solutions. Power Query provides a more advanced, data-centric approach for sophisticated users. Remember always to back up your work before implementing any of these techniques.
Optimize Your Workflow: Proactive Link Management
Preventing problems with external links in the first place is crucial. Consider these proactive steps:
- Minimize External Links: Use embedded data or other methods to reduce reliance on external files whenever possible.
- Consolidate Data: Combine data from multiple sources into a single, central location.
- Regularly Update Links: Periodically check and update external links to ensure data integrity.
By understanding these solutions and adopting proactive link management strategies, you can significantly improve your Excel workflow and maintain data accuracy.